The geographical pilgrimage is the symbolic acting out an inner journey. The inner journey is the interpolation of the meanings and signs of the outer pilgrimage. One can have one without the other. It is best to have both.

About Thomas Merton

Thomas Merton was a 20th-century American trappist monk. Thomas Merton, religious name M. Louis, was an American Trappist monk, theologian, mystic, poet, and social activist. Read more on Wikipedia →
